  • Re: Anti-social rabbit?
    Hello, maybe if you had Buttons spayed it would calm him down enough so you could handle him.  Having said that not all rabbits like being picked up or cuddled, as you will know from your other rabbits.  It might be just a case of accepting that you will only ever be able to stroke Buttons and on his terms.  Good luck.  Rosie.
